AL has a pet cat. one day he observes that it is scratching and urinating on tree trunks in his yard. what behavior is al's cat
Leokris [45]
The answer is C=territoriality
This is so because Al's cat may have seen another cat in his 'home'. Cats don't like it when other cats trespass into their territory, so this is a way of marking it.

Charles Darwin read an essay by Thomas Malthus in 1798 regarding human population growth. Malthus reasoned that human suffering,
Korvikt [17]

Answer:

The ability of species of living beings to overproduce offspring

Explanation:

Darwin proposed that species have the ability to produce offspring at a rate that could cause a geometric increase in the population size. This is called biotic potential. The overproduction of offspring causes intraspecific competition for the limited available resources. Darwin reasoned that the overproduction of progeny leads to a struggle for existence between the individuals of a population. He observed that the struggle for existence does not allow the population size of species to grow geometrically.
